Hanover, New Hampshire, 03755, is a picturesque town with a rich history and a thriving community. When considering a move to this area, it's essential to take into account the accessibility of healthcare amenities, especially for those with chronic conditions like COPD.
COPD, or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ease, is a progressive lung disease that makes it hard to breathe. It's often characterized by symptoms such as coughing, wheezing, and shortness of breath. Managing COPD requires regular medical attention and access to healthcare facilities.
The good news is that Hanover and the surrounding area offer a range of healthcare options for individuals with COPD. Dartmouth-Hitchcock Medical Center (DHMC), located just a short distance from 03755, is a renowned facility with comprehensive respiratory care services. Patients can access specialized treatments, pulmonary rehabilitation programs, and expert medical professionals who are well-versed in managing COPD.
In addition to DHMC, there are several primary care clinics and specialists in pulmonary medicine within close proximity to 03755. This ensures that individuals with COPD have convenient access to the ongoing care they need to manage their condition effectively.
One thing to consider when relocating to an area like 03755 is the transportation options available for accessing healthcare facilities. While Hanover itself is relatively compact and walkable, having a car can be beneficial for reaching medical appointments, especially for individuals with COPD who may experience difficulty walking long distances or navigating public transportation.
For those who may not have access to a personal vehicle, there are local transportation services and ride-sharing options available in the area. This includes public bus services provided by Advance Transit, which offers routes connecting Hanover with surrounding towns and DHMC. Additionally, ride-sharing companies like Uber and Lyft operate in the area, providing another convenient option for getting to medical appointments.

In addition to healthcare amenities, Hanover boasts a rich history that adds to its appeal as a place to call home. Founded in 1761, Hanover is home to Dartmouth College, an Ivy League institution with a long-standing tradition of academic excellence. The town's historic architecture and vibrant cultural scene make it an attractive destination for individuals seeking a blend of small-town charm and intellectual stimulation.
